Divi's Laboratories shares get an upgrade from HSBC who raises price target by 57%

The brokerage has upgraded its rating to "buy" and raised its target to ₹7,900 per share from ₹5,020 apiece. This is a potential upside of 14.7% from its previous closing price of ₹6,888.5 apiece.

It said it sees a long runway of growth for Divi's Laboratories, led by tirzepatide, other peptides, and contrast media in medium term.

For Divi's, the brokerage sees revenue potential of around $450 million from peptides and around $260 million from contrast media by ₹2030.

It has estimated a earnings per share (EPS) comp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 23% for FY25-28.

On May 27, Morgan Stanley had reiterated its "overweight" recommendation on Divi's Laboratories, with a price target of ₹7,185 apiece. CNBC-TV18 wrote about this and since then, the stock is up 3% from those levels.

This came after the company's announcement of a major international long-term agreement to supply advanced intermediates to a global pharmaceutical player.

Divi's Labs had said it would invest ₹650 crore to ₹700 crore in capacity expansion, eyeing a significant revenue boost. The company said the manufacturing was expected to be operational from January 2027.

Of the 31 analysts that have coverage on the stock, 14 have a "buy" rating, seven have a "hold" rating and 10 have a "sell" rating.

Divi's Laboratories shares gained 2.65% to hit an intraday high of ₹7,071.5 apiece just after market open on Tuesday, July 8. The stock was up 0.86% at ₹6,947.5 apiece at 11.15 am. It has gained 14.4% this year, so far.
